Troubleshooting and Solutions

Troubleshooting and Solutions:

When it comes to addressing relay problems in Harley Davidson systems, it is crucial to have effective troubleshooting techniques at your disposal. By identifying and resolving these issues, you can ensure optimal performance and reliability for your motorcycle. Here are some possible solutions to consider:

  • Check for Loose Connections: Start by inspecting all the wiring connections related to the relay system. Loose or damaged connections can disrupt the electrical flow and cause relay problems. Ensure that all connections are secure and free from any corrosion or damage.
  • Inspect and Replace Faulty Relays: Relays are essential components of the system, and if they fail, it can lead to various issues. Regularly inspect the relays for any signs of damage or malfunction. If necessary, replace them with new ones to restore proper functionality.
  • Test the Fuses: Fuses protect the electrical system from overloads and short circuits. A blown fuse can cause relay problems. Use a multimeter to test the fuses and replace any that are faulty.
  • Cooling System Maintenance: Overheating can significantly impact relay performance. Ensure that the cooling system of your Harley Davidson motorcycle is functioning properly. Regularly check coolant levels, radiator, and fans to prevent overheating issues.
  • Professional Assistance: If you are unable to diagnose or resolve the relay problems on your own, it is recommended to seek professional assistance. Experienced technicians can provide in-depth analysis and offer expert solutions to ensure your motorcycle’s optimal performance.

By following these troubleshooting techniques and implementing the appropriate solutions, you can address relay problems in Harley Davidson systems effectively. Remember, regular maintenance and preventive measures are key to minimizing the occurrence of these issues and extending the lifespan of your motorcycle’s electrical system.

Regular Inspections and Maintenance

Regular inspections and maintenance are crucial for identifying and addressing potential relay problems in Harley Davidson systems before they escalate. By implementing a routine inspection schedule, owners can ensure the optimal performance and longevity of their motorcycles’ electrical systems.

During inspections, it is important to thoroughly examine the relay components, including relays, fuses, and switches, for any signs of wear, damage, or malfunction. This can be done by visually inspecting the components and conducting electrical tests to check for proper functionality.

In addition to inspecting the relay system, regular maintenance should also include cleaning and tightening electrical connections, as loose or corroded connections can lead to relay failures. It is recommended to use dielectric grease or anti-corrosion spray on electrical connections to prevent moisture damage.

Furthermore, it is essential to pay attention to any abnormal symptoms or warning signs that may indicate a potential relay problem, such as flickering lights, intermittent power loss, or unusual engine behavior. Promptly addressing these issues can prevent further damage to the relay system and ensure the safety and reliability of the motorcycle.

In conclusion, regular inspections and maintenance play a vital role in preventing relay problems from escalating in Harley Davidson systems. By staying proactive and attentive to the electrical components, owners can avoid costly repairs and enjoy a smooth and trouble-free riding experience.
